Roberto Clemente: The Remarkable Lifetime and Career of Baseball’s Humanitarian Hero

Roberto Clemente is remembered not only as among the best baseball players of all time and also as a image of compassion, dignity, and perseverance. His career, described by both extraordinary athleticism and deep humanity, left an indelible mark on Significant League Baseball and the globe. Born on August 18, 1934, in Carolina, Puerto Rico, Clemente’s journey from a little Caribbean city on the Baseball Hall of Fame is among inspiration, bravery, and excellence.

Clemente’s Skilled baseball profession commenced when he was signed via the Brooklyn Dodgers Group in 1954. Quickly right after, the Pittsburgh Pirates picked him while in the Rule five Draft, a transfer that would endlessly alter the historical past from the franchise. Earning his MLB debut in 1955, Clemente speedily established himself for a dynamic participant — a single who put together all-natural athletic talent with relentless perseverance and willpower.

Through his eighteen-year job Using the Pirates, Clemente’s achievements on the field have been very little wanting remarkable. He finished his career with precisely 3,000 hits, a milestone arrived at in his ultimate typical-season at-bat in 1972. His career batting average of .317, in addition to 240 residence operates and 1,305 RBIs, reflects his regularity and electric power being a hitter. Nevertheless, Clemente was a lot more than simply an offensive pressure; he was among the best defensive appropriate fielders the game has ever viewed.

Armed with among the strongest and most precise throwing arms in baseball background, Clemente received twelve consecutive Gold Glove Awards from 1961 to 1972. His combination of pace, agility, and throwing precision built him a defensive marvel. He was a fifteen-time All-Star, a four-time National League batting champion, and also a two-time Globe Series champion — achievements that solidified his standing One of the video game’s elite.

Clemente’s first Planet Sequence title came in 1960 when he assisted lead the Pirates to a stunning upset in excess of the Ny Yankees in seven games. In 1971, he shipped Just about the most memorable performances in Globe Series history, hitting .414 against the Baltimore Orioles and earning the Trang Chủ RR88 planet Series MVP award. That championship was the top of his job — a triumph that reflected his talent, Management, and passion for the sport.

Outside of the baseball diamond, Clemente’s affect was equally profound. As on the list of 1st well known Latino gamers in Main League Baseball, he confronted racial discrimination and cultural obstacles throughout his occupation. Inspite of these issues, he turned a proud voice for Latin American and minority athletes, demanding respect and equality from the Activity. His advocacy helped pave the best way for future generations of Worldwide players.

Off the sector, Clemente was deeply devoted to humanitarian initiatives. He focused Significantly of his time and methods to charitable causes, specifically in Latin The usa. Tragically, on December 31, 1972, though offering aid materials to earthquake victims in Nicaragua, Clemente’s aircraft crashed shortly immediately after takeoff. He was only 38 decades old.
